Nowadays, some vegetarians do not eat any meat products or any food made from animal, including milk products, eggs and honey. This kind of diet is called a vegan diet. But most vegetarians include dairy products in their diet and many vegetarians eat eggs. (26)Some people consider themselves partial vegetarians, because they do not eat meat or farm birds, but they do eat fish.
A study has shown that the human body’s structure is actually not suited for animal meat consumption. Moreover, during animal produce, people may use drugs which might have side effect on human health. With a vegetarian diet, you may not have to worry about these possible health risks.
(28) Plant food is a direct source of more nutrients compared to animal food. Especially when vegetarian diets are well planned, you can be sure that you will be getting proper nutrition that you need, which is necessary for good health. Too often, it has become a common misunderstanding that nutrition from meat consumption is better than vegetarian nutrition. Normally, vegetarians have more endurance than those who eat meat. Vegetarians can still get adequate amounts of protein by increasing intake of wheat, whole grains and vegetables without meat. (27) Moreover, the nutrition that a vegetarian diet provides can give you a healthier body and a positive attitude towards life, which can lead to a better quality of life. In fact, vegetarians are known to live longer lives than meat eaters.
